25th Anniversary of Albania’s Diplomatic Relations with Vatican Celebrated
December 2, 2016

Albania’s 25th anniversary of diplomatic relations with Vatican is commemorated through ‘Quarter-Century of Relations between Albania and Vatican’ conference that takes place on Friday in Tirana.

This conference aims to evidence the bilateral relations between the Republic of Albania and the Holy See during these 25 years following the fall of communist-era. 

A brief movie focused on the life and work of Saint Mother Teresa will be presented to the participants in this conference.

Department of Historical Archives and Documentation of the Foreign Ministry will present an historical expose with different materials related to the bilateral diplomatic relations establishment.
